Day 587: May 10, 2026 – Java, Indonesia
The Prambanan temple complex we visited this week was filled with groups of schoolchildren on fieldtrips. At least half a dozen groups approached me, asking very politely, if I had some time to help them practice their English. When I said yes, they took turns asking me questions in English. What is your favorite vegetable? How do you like the temple? Where are you from? What is your hobby? How did you get here? One group then asked if they could sing for me, and put on this sweet performance.




The temple tour gave me a look back into long-ago history, and a glimpse into our future.
